2. Modulation of bile acid and cholesterol metabolism in health and disease
Sammanfattning : An increased level of plasma cholesterol is associated with premature development of atherosclerosis. It is therefore important to understand the regulation of plasma cholesterol. Stimulation of hepatic bile acid synthesis is a strategy to reduce plasma cholesterol. This partly occurs due to an induction of hepatic LDL receptors. LÄS MER
3. Understanding the molecular mechanisms of bile acid receptor activation for the treatment of human liver disease
Sammanfattning : Farnesoid X receptor (FXR) is a nuclear transcription factor that is activated by bile acids and regulates bile acid homeostasis, glucose and lipid metabolism. FXR activation by a ligand has been identified as a therapeutic modality for a range of liver and metabolic diseases. LÄS MER
